Chhattisgarh has made it possible to grow different types of horticultural crops such as fruits, vegetables, flowers, spices, plantation crops, medicinal and aromatic crops. Farmers in the Chhattisgarh state are enterprising in venturing into various horticultural activities especially they have neck and respectability for vegetable cultivation.

What is the difference between horticultural crops and agronomic crops?

Horticultural crops are typically grown for their aesthetic, nutritional, or medicinal value and include fruits, vegetables, flowers, and ornamental plants. In contrast, agronomic crops are cultivated primarily for their economic value and include grains, legumes, and fiber crops, which are often grown on a larger scale for commercial purposes. Horticultural crops usually require more intensive management and care, while agronomic crops are often managed with broader agricultural practices. Additionally, horticultural crops may have a higher value per unit area but lower overall yield compared to agronomic crops.

Do Horticultural societyuse slash and burn techniques?

Sometimes, though not always. A horticultural society will sometimes attempt to plant their desired crops amongst the existing flora, while others will take out only some of the existing plants, leaving the ones they consider useful. The typical characteristic of a horticultural society as opposed to an agricultural one is the interplanting of several crops, not just one, in the newly cleared area. They normally use only small plots of land as opposed to large fields.
